Invited by the Minister of Antiquities and Tourism, the Ambassador of Cuba to Egypt Tania Aguiar Fernández took part in the inauguration of the Hurgada Museum, a city located on the shores of the Red Sea.
The museum was inaugurated by the Egyptian Prime Minister, Mostafa Madbouly, and also featured a dozen accredited ambassadors in Cairo.
The museum is a building spanning 3.000 square meters to display a collection of 1.791 objects.
